Cast

Chisa Yokoyama as Chiaki Enno (voice); Jurota Kosugi as Zenki (voice); Kappei Yamaguchi as Zenki (voice); Eiji Maruyama as Bonze Jukai (voice); Keiichi Nanba as Gulen (voice); Kiyoyuki Yanada as Sohma Miki (voice); Megumi Ogata as Goki (voice); Shigezo Sasaoka as Goura (voice)

About Zenki

In ancient times, a great battle was waged between a master mage, Enno, and an evil demon goddess, Karuma. Enno didn't have the strength to defeat her alone and was forced to call upon Zenki, a powerful protector demon. After Karuma was defeated, Enno sealed Zenki away in a pillar located inside his temple.

1,200 years after this epic battle, Enno's descendant, Chiaki, unleashes her family's powers to summon Zenki.
